Uma Análise Comparativa entre Ambientes de Programação em Blocos para a Interação com o Arduino

Abstract

Quais aspectos são relevantes e precisam ser considerados na escolha de um ambiente de programação em bloco para interagir com o Arduino? Em essência, estes ambientes dispõem dos mesmos recursos que aqueles voltados apenas para o ensino e aprendizagem de lógica de programação. Porém, além de possuírem uma notação visual clara e intuitiva, devem oferecer blocos dedicados a realizar a interação com as portas do Arduino. Diante disso, este trabalho apresenta e analisa comparativamente as características de três ambientes de programação baseados no Scratch, considerando diferentes aspectos nesta análise, tais como: interface, integração com o Arduino, firmware, integração dos blocos, dentre outros. Além disso, outra contribuição deste artigo é fornecer informações para o processo de tomada de decisão na escolha dos ambientes de programação a serem adotados em contextos reais de atividades em sala de aula.

Publication
In: III Simpósio Ibero-Americano de Tecnologias Educacionais
Date